Research on the laser-arc hybrid welding procedure for 11mm AH36 ship steel

  • 11mm AH36 ship steel was welded by laser-arc hybrid welding procedure with ER70S-6 filler material.Effects of welding speed, laser power and wire feed rate on the welding formation were studied. And the optimum technological parameters were obtained. Mechanical properties of welded joint were also studied by means of nondestructive testing and mechanical properties test. The result indicated that the both sides weld were well formed with the suitable technological parameters. And tensile strength of weld joint was 520MPa. The fracture occurred in the base metal. Weld metal and base metal fusion well. The average impact value of weld metal, fusion line, fusion line + 2mm, fusion line + 5mm was 101~221J. The hardness of base metal, heat affected zone, fusion line, weld metal was 155~342HV, which met ISO and China classification society standard.
